              Re: Break away European Super League.

              This whole thing has me genuinely baffled.

              I could possibly make a case for the big 3 from Spain wanting in, but the English and Italian clubs? This was always going to go over like a lead balloon.

              All they are left with now is an embarrassing backflip and a hell of a lot of bad press.

              When Kerry Packer built World Series Cricket, he did so over genuine discontent from players about the amount of money they were getting out of the game, given the revenues at the time.

              The same surely cannot be said here.

              Europe hasn't even reached a stage where they're fully recovering from the pandemic, and these clubs pull a stunt like this?

              I'm scratching my head to try and figure out the endgame here.

              Surely this is more than a case of 'not reading the room'. This blew up in a way I've never seen before.

              If I'm a manager of one of these clubs I'm *!*!*!*!ing furious with the owner/ executives right now.
